The intro Saturday starts is an introduction to the breathing technique, body locks and a thorough run through of the sun salutations. We use plenty of time to give you a good grounding in the syncronising of breath and movement and aiming to get body and mind together. We try to make this yoga form accessible to all, without regard to age or physical condition but be prepared make an effort. See advices for the practice bear in mind

Pregnancy
Sri K. Pattabhi Jois advises that if you are a regular practitioner of Ashtanga Yoga then you should take a break of 3 months at the beginning of your pregnancy. He also recommends a 6 month hiatus after the birth, or at least as long as you are breast feeding. For regular practitioners we will give special assistance and help to modify the practice during the pregnancy.

We therefore recommend that if you are pregnant and have not practiced Ashtanga yoga before that you contact us after your baby is born.
